HARVARD-YALE TRACK TEAMS TO MEET OXFORD-CAMBRIDGE

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

A jaunt to the shores of England is in prospect for the members of the University track team, it was declared by officials of the H. A. A. yesterday. A cablegram has been received from Oxford University giving final plans for the biennial invasion conducted by the Yale and Harvard cinder stars to compete against an Oxford-Cambridge team.

The international meet has been plannel to take place at Stanford Bridge, Surrey, England, where Harold, the ultimate Saxon, took the measure of the Northmen in 1066.
